# [Snacks](https://github.com/folke/snacks.nvim) Snacks is a collection of modules published as a single, relatively large, plugin. Individual modules can be enabled or stay disabled. The configuration file can be found in [lua/plugins/snacks_setup.lua](https://github.com/silvercircle/nvim/blob/main/lua/plugins/snacks_setup.lua) As of now, the following modules are activated for this config: ## Snacks.indent Provides indent guidelines, including scope visualization. Can be tweaked via `Tweaks.indent`. There are two utility keyboard shortcuts to control this feature: - `utility key` + ++o++ toggle all indent guides in all buffers on/off - `utility_key` + ++u++ toggle the indent guides for the current buffer ## Snacks.lazygit This integrates [LazyGit](https://github.com/jesseduffield/lazygit) into your Neovim. You must install LazyGit and make sure, its executable is available in your `$PATH`. By default, it is bound to the ++f6++ keyboard shortcut and will open a LazyGit window as a floating popup covering about 90% of your Neovim Window. ## Snacks.picker The picker is an alternative to *Telescope* or [Fzf-Lua](fzf.md), which this configuration uses as its primary picker. Snacks is mainly used for some custom pickers and simple UI selection dialogs
